How to Get the Most Out of It

  • Study cadence: Aim for a consistent 6–8 hours per week to complete the program in approximately 3 months while allowing time for lab repetition. This pace balances momentum with adequate absorption of complex topics like threat intelligence and forensic investigation.
  • Parallel project: Build a personal security lab using VirtualBox and open-source tools like Security Onion to replicate SIEM and IDS/IPS environments. Practicing detection and response in a sandboxed system reinforces classroom learning and builds portfolio evidence.
  • Note-taking: Use a digital notebook with categorized sections for each module—network security, incident response, compliance—to create a personalized reference guide. Include screenshots from labs and summaries of key frameworks like NIST and ISO 27001 for quick review.
  • Community: Join the Coursera discussion forums and IBM Cybersecurity Analyst cohort groups to exchange insights, troubleshoot lab issues, and share study tips. Engaging with peers enhances motivation and exposes you to diverse problem-solving approaches.
  • Practice: Re-run all hands-on labs at least twice, focusing on refining your documentation and response procedures during simulated attacks. Repetition builds muscle memory for real-world SOC analyst tasks and improves technical fluency.
  • Flashcards: Create Anki decks for cybersecurity terminology, attack types (e.g., DDoS, zero-day), and framework components to aid memorization. Spaced repetition ensures long-term retention of critical concepts tested in certification exams.
  • Weekly Goals: Break each module into weekly objectives—for example, mastering firewall configurations in Week 3—to maintain focus and track progress. Setting micro-goals prevents procrastination and builds a sense of accomplishment.
  • Mock Exams: After completing each section, take free online quizzes aligned with CompTIA Security+ objectives to assess understanding. This practice identifies knowledge gaps early and strengthens exam readiness.

Supplementary Resources

  • Book: Pair the course with 'CompTIA Security+ Get Certified Get Ahead' by Darril Gibson to deepen understanding of exam topics and reinforce key principles. This guide complements the course’s certification prep focus with clear explanations and practice questions.
  • Tool: Download and install Splunk Free to practice querying logs and building dashboards similar to enterprise SIEM operations. Hands-on experience with this tool enhances your ability to detect anomalies and respond to incidents.
  • Follow-up: Enroll in the 'Cybersecurity Fundamentals Specialization' to expand on core defense strategies and organizational security practices. This next step builds directly on the knowledge gained in the IBM course.
  • Reference: Keep the NIST Cybersecurity Framework (CSF) documentation open while studying to understand how policies translate into real-world controls. This reference grounds theoretical learning in industry standards.
  • Book: Read 'The Web Application Hacker’s Handbook' to extend penetration testing knowledge beyond the course’s scope. It provides practical techniques for identifying web vulnerabilities not fully covered in the curriculum.
  • Tool: Use Wireshark alongside network security modules to analyze packet captures and understand protocol behavior. This free tool deepens comprehension of network-layer threats and defenses.
  • Follow-up: Take the 'Introduction to Cybersecurity Tools & Cyberattacks' course to solidify foundational knowledge before advancing further. It acts as a strong primer for those needing extra preparation.
  • Reference: Bookmark the MITRE ATT&CK framework website to cross-reference attack techniques discussed in the course. This resource helps contextualize threat intelligence and adversary behavior patterns.

Common Pitfalls

  • Pitfall: Skipping hands-on labs to save time undermines the course’s primary value, which is practical skill development. Always complete every lab, even if it takes extra effort, to build real competence in security tools.
  • Pitfall: Relying solely on video lectures without engaging with quizzes or discussion forums leads to passive learning and poor retention. Actively participate in assessments and peer interactions to reinforce understanding.
  • Pitfall: Ignoring the capstone project until the end results in rushed work and missed integration of key skills. Start early, treat it like a real job assignment, and iterate on your risk assessment approach.
  • Pitfall: Assuming completion guarantees a job can lead to disappointment without proactive networking and resume updates. Combine the certificate with LinkedIn engagement and entry-level job applications to maximize opportunities.
  • Pitfall: Failing to document lab work in a portfolio prevents showcasing skills to employers. Maintain a GitHub repository or personal website with screenshots, write-ups, and project summaries.
  • Pitfall: Not reviewing material after completion risks forgetting core concepts before certification exams. Schedule regular review sessions using your notes and flashcards to maintain readiness.
